Move Reports from 2005 to 2008

  • Hi,

    Report Server 2008 with 200 reports and Report server 2005 with 250 Reports

    now we have to move 250 reports to 2008 Report server.

    1)We can take backup of 2005 report server (Report server and Report server tempdb)and restore on 2008 report server but what about reports on 2008 server and we cant deploy individual reports of 2005 to 2008 report server.

    we have to migrate four server with same scenario.....

    In which way we can retrieve reports of 2005 server to 2008 server with out disturbing reports of 2008 server..

    Awaiting for Your replies..

  • If you backup 2005 and restore over the 2008 RS DB's you will loose your 2008 reports so you wont want to do that.

    Options you have are

    use a tool called RSScriptor, which will go into your report databases, script out all your objects and then allow you to import them to another RS DB

    backup and restore the 2005 RS DB as ReportServer2005 on the same server where your 2008 reports database is, then install a second instance of SSRS 2008 and point it to the ReportServer2005 DB's, make sure you backup your encryption keys so that you can use the 2005 database ok. This will mean that unless you use host headers and have friendly URL's you will end up with http://servername/reports (which will be your 2008 reports) and http://servername/reports_2005 (as you need to install a named instance of SSRS, in this example the named instance is called 2005)

    If you need to keep the URL as http://servername/reports (you cannot install a second SSRS instance) you will need to go with RSScriptor and re-deploy the objects.

  • Thanks alot ...

  • I second the RSScripter! Saved me weeks of work! 😀

Viewing 4 posts - 1 through 3 (of 3 total)

You must be logged in to reply to this topic. Login to reply